Cork City

Cork City, often called the "Rebel City," pulsates with a youthful energy and a sophisticated cultural scene, making it a prime destination for travellers who appreciate a blend of history and modernity. Its compact size makes it easily navigable, and the friendly locals contribute to a welcoming atmosphere. This area is particularly appealing to European travellers interested in exploring Ireland's vibrant arts and culinary landscapes, as well as American visitors looking for a lively urban base with easy access to the stunning countryside.

The city centre is a rich collection of historical sites, including the English Market, a renowned food emporium, and the iconic Shandon Bells. For those arriving via Cork Airport (ORK), the city is a short drive away, offering convenient access. Travellers can easily book attractions like guided walking tours or boat trips along the River Lee, immersing themselves in the local culture and history. The proximity to areas like Ballincollig also means easy access to amenities and local eateries.

Limerick City

Limerick City, situated on the River Shannon, offers a rich historical narrative, from its Viking origins to its medieval past, making it a compelling choice for history enthusiasts and cultural explorers. The city boasts a revitalised urban core with a growing arts scene and a friendly, down-to-earth vibe. It appeals to a broad range of international visitors, including those from the US and Europe who are keen to delve into Ireland's storied past, as well as budget-conscious travellers seeking authentic experiences. Killarney

Killarney, set in County Kerry, is renowned for its breathtaking natural beauty, serving as the gateway to the Killarney National Park, a UNESCO Biosphere Reserve. This picturesque town is a magnet for nature lovers, outdoor adventurers, and those seeking a classic Irish countryside experience. It particularly attracts travellers from the US and Europe who are drawn to its dramatic landscapes, hiking opportunities, and the famous Ring of Kerry scenic drive.

The town itself is charming, with colourful shops and traditional pubs. Killarney National Park offers stunning vistas, lakes, and mountains, perfect for hiking, cycling, and boat trips. While not directly served by a major international airport, it's accessible via Shannon Airport (SNN) or Cork Airport (ORK) with onward travel. Visitors can book attractions like jaunting car rides through the park or guided tours of Muckross House, immersing themselves in the area's natural splendour and historical sites.

Waterford City

Waterford City, Ireland's oldest urban settlement, offers a unique historical perspective with its Viking and medieval heritage prominently displayed throughout the city. It's an ideal base for travellers interested in delving into Ireland's ancient past, exploring its well-preserved historical sites, and experiencing a more relaxed pace of life compared to larger cities. This area appeals to history buffs from the US and Europe, as well as those seeking a quieter, more authentic Irish city experience.

The city's historical heart includes the Viking Triangle, featuring attractions like the Waterford Treasures museums and Reginald's Tower. Waterford is accessible via Cork Airport (ORK) or Dublin Airport (DUB), with onward travel options available. Visitors can book attractions such as crystal factory tours, historical walking tours, or explore the scenic Copper Coast. The city's maritime history and its position on the River Suir provide a distinct character.

County Cork (Coastal Areas)

The coastal regions of County Cork, encompassing areas like Kinsale and the area around the Trident Hotel, offer a dramatic and picturesque experience of Ireland's Wild Atlantic Way. These areas are perfect for travellers seeking stunning sea views, charming fishing villages, and a taste of Ireland's maritime heritage. They particularly appeal to American and European travellers who enjoy scenic drives, fresh seafood, and a more relaxed, coastal lifestyle.

These areas are dotted with colourful fishing villages, historic forts, and breathtaking cliffside walks. While not a single urban centre, the region is accessible via Cork Airport (ORK). Visitors can book attractions such as boat trips, sea kayaking excursions, or explore local artisan food producers. The dramatic coastline provides ample opportunities for photography and enjoying the invigorating sea air, offering a different pace from the inland cities.

Kenmare

Kenmare, located in County Kerry, is a charming heritage town renowned for its picturesque setting between the Caha Mountains and Kenmare Bay. It's a popular base for exploring the Ring of Kerry and the Beara Peninsula, offering a blend of natural beauty, outdoor activities, and a sophisticated, yet relaxed, atmosphere. This area attracts travellers who appreciate scenic drives, gourmet food, and a more upscale, tranquil holiday experience, particularly from the US and Europe.

Kenmare is known for its vibrant town square, artisan shops, and excellent restaurants. The surrounding landscape provides opportunities for hiking, cycling, and exploring ancient stone circles. Accessible via Shannon Airport (SNN) or Cork Airport (ORK), it serves as an excellent starting point for scenic drives. Visitors can book attractions like guided nature walks, visits to local craft studios, or enjoy the town's renowned culinary scene.

Food & Dining

Munster's culinary landscape is a delightful reflection of its rich agricultural heritage and coastal bounty, offering a distinct gastronomic experience for international visitors. The region is celebrated for its high-quality local produce, from succulent lamb and beef to fresh seafood and artisanal dairy products. Traditional Irish fare is a cornerstone, but modern interpretations and international influences are also readily found, creating a dynamic food scene that appeals to diverse palates.

When exploring Munster's food scene, be sure to seek out local specialities. Seafood lovers will rejoice in the fresh catches from the Atlantic, often served simply to highlight their natural flavour. Traditional dishes like Irish stew, boxty (potato pancake), and colcannon (mashed potatoes with kale or cabbage) offer a comforting taste of Irish heritage. For those near Cork Airport (ORK) or exploring areas like Ballincollig, you'll find a range of eateries from traditional pubs serving hearty meals to contemporary restaurants offering innovative dishes. Muslim travellers can find Halal options, though it's advisable to inquire in advance, especially in smaller towns.

Dining in Munster offers a range of price points, making it accessible for various budgets. A casual meal at a pub or a quick bite from a local bakery might cost around ₱ 500-₱ 1,000. Mid-range restaurants typically charge between ₱ 1,500-₱ 3,000 per person for a main course and drink. Upscale dining experiences can range from ₱ 4,000 upwards. These prices are generally comparable to or slightly lower than what many US and European travellers might expect, offering good value for the quality of food and dining experience.

Practical dining tips for Munster include understanding local meal times; lunch is typically served between 12:00 PM and 2:00 PM, while dinner is usually from 6:00 PM onwards. Tipping is appreciated but not mandatory; a service charge is sometimes included in the bill, but if not, a tip of 10-15% for good service is customary. It's polite to wait to be seated in most restaurants, and embracing the relaxed pace of Irish dining will enhance your experience.

Local Etiquette & Safety

Understanding local customs and safety practices is crucial for any international traveller, and Munster is no exception. The Irish are known for their friendliness and politeness, and a little awareness of local etiquette can go a long way in ensuring a smooth and enjoyable trip. While generally a safe region, being informed about practical safety measures will allow you to explore with confidence.

In terms of cultural etiquette, punctuality is appreciated, though a relaxed attitude is also common. When visiting someone's home, a small gift like chocolates or flowers is a thoughtful gesture. In pubs, it's customary to order drinks at the bar. While directness is valued, politeness and a sense of humour are highly regarded. Be mindful of personal space, though it's generally less of a concern than in some other cultures.

When visiting key locations like Cork Airport (ORK) or areas around Four Star Pizza Ballincollig, general public etiquette applies. Queuing is orderly, and respecting personal space is important. Dress codes are generally casual, though more formal attire might be expected for fine dining or certain events. Photography is usually permitted, but it's always polite to ask before taking close-up photos of individuals.

Munster is considered a safe destination for travellers. Standard precautions for managing valuables, such as using hotel safes and being aware of your surroundings in crowded areas, are recommended. Reliable public transport and taxi services are available in cities. For ride-hailing, apps like Uber operate in larger cities, and local taxi companies are readily accessible. Having offline maps and essential travel apps can be very helpful for navigation.

For emergencies, dial 112 or 999 for police, ambulance, or fire services. While there isn't a dedicated tourist police force, local Gardaí (police) are helpful. For Filipino travellers, the Philippine Embassy in Ireland is located in Dublin, and it's advisable to have their contact details handy. It's also wise to consider travel insurance for any unforeseen medical needs or emergencies, ensuring peace of mind throughout your journey.

Travel Guide

Planning your journey to Munster from the Philippines involves understanding flight options, local transportation, the best times to visit, and essential pre-departure preparations. This guide provides practical information to help Filipino travellers navigate these aspects, ensuring a well-prepared and enjoyable trip to Ireland's southern province.

Reaching Munster from the Philippines typically involves flights from major hubs like Manila (MNL) or Cebu (CEB), with connections usually made in major Asian or Middle Eastern cities before a final leg to Ireland. Direct flights are uncommon, so expect journey times to range from 18 to 25 hours, with costs varying significantly based on the season and booking time, often falling between ₱ 40,000 to ₱ 70,000 for a round trip. Shannon Airport (SNN) and Cork Airport (ORK) are the primary gateways to Munster, with transfer times to city centres ranging from 30 minutes to an hour. It's advisable to book flight tickets well in advance to secure better fares.

Once you arrive in Munster, getting around is relatively straightforward. Major cities like Cork and Limerick have extensive bus networks, and taxis are readily available. For exploring the scenic countryside, renting a car offers the most flexibility, though be prepared for driving on the left. Public transport within cities is generally affordable, with single bus fares costing around ₱ 150-₱ 250. For longer distances between towns, intercity bus services and trains are efficient options.

The best time to visit Munster depends on your preferences. Summer (June to August) offers the warmest weather and longest daylight hours, ideal for outdoor activities, but it's also the peak tourist season, leading to higher prices and more crowds. Spring (April to May) and Autumn (September to October) provide milder weather, fewer tourists, and often lower accommodation rates, making them excellent choices for a more relaxed experience.
